Join Ofwat as a Social Media Lead in our Communications Team.\\n\\n*Office Location: Birmingham (B5 4UA) or London (E14 4HD) with hybrid working*\\n\\nAbout Us\\n\\nWe are Ofwat, the Water Services Regulation Authority, a non-ministerial government department responsible for regulating the water sector in England and Wales. Our work has genuine significance – no other organisation does the work we do. It’s unique and meaningful: keeping our water flowing; ensuring water bills don’t cost a penny more than needed; holding water companies to account.
